The analytical value of trend strength indicators
In technical analysis, price direction and trend strength are two different questions. Price direction answers whether the market is rising or falling, while trend strength is used to assess whether that rise or fall is likely to be sustainable. If investors focus only on direction, they may frequently follow short-term fluctuations in weak trends. If they ignore strength, they may mistake short-term rebounds or pullbacks in range-bound markets for new trends.
The main role of theADXRindicator is to provide a smoothed view of trend strength. It does not directly judge whether prices are rising or falling, nor does it independently provide buy or sell conclusions. Instead, it further smooths theADX, reducing the interference of short-term noise in trend strength assessment. Therefore, ADXR is more suitable as a trend filter than as a directional trading signal.

Origin and calculation logic of the ADXR indicator
ADXR comes from the ADX system. ADX is part of theDMS, a system introduced by technical analyst J. Welles Wilder. J. Welles Wilder is an important figure in U.S. technical analysis. In his 1978 bookNew Concepts in Technical Trading Systems, he systematically introduced technical tools such as the Relative Strength Index, Average True Range, Parabolic SAR and the Directional Movement System.

Basic ADXR formula
ADXR is calculated by averaging the current ADX value with the ADX value from several periods earlier. A common period setting is 14, although different trading platforms and markets may use different parameters.
ADXR = (current ADX value + ADX value N periods ago) / 2
If parameter N is set to 14, ADXR averages the current ADX with the ADX from 14 periods earlier. Because this indicator applies further smoothing on top of ADX, its curve is usually more stable than ADX, but its response speed is also slower.
Basic calculation structure of ADX
To understand ADXR, it is first necessary to understand the upstream structure of ADX. ADX is usually calculated based on+DI,-DIand true range. +DI reflects upward directional movement, -DI reflects downward directional movement, and ADX further measures the trend strength reflected by the difference in directional movement.
Directional difference = |+DI - (-DI)| / (+DI + -DI) × 100
ADX = the directional difference after smoothing
ADXR further averages the ADX value. Its purpose is not to change the meaning of ADX as a trend strength indicator, but to make the trend strength curve smoother. Therefore, ADXR is more robust for trend confirmation, but slower in responding to early trend changes.
Key differences between ADXR and ADX
Both ADX and ADXR are used to observe trend strength, but their sensitivity differs. ADX is closer to the original change in trend strength and responds relatively quickly. ADXR is smoothed again, making its signals more stable. In practical use, ADX is more suitable for identifying changes in trend strength, while ADXR is more suitable for verifying whether those changes are sustainable.

Why ADXR is more stable
ADXR averages the current ADX with historical ADX, which effectively adds a time-lag factor to trend strength assessment. If the current ADX rises rapidly in the short term but the previous ADX was still at a low level, ADXR will not immediately rise sharply in sync. This mechanism can reduce short-term noise, but it also delays signal confirmation.
In range-bound markets, ADXR helps reduce reactions to short-term false signals.
In the early stage of a trend, ADXR may lag behind ADX, leading to later confirmation.
In the late stage of a trend, ADXR may remain at a relatively high level and fail to reflect trend deterioration promptly.
In fast reversal markets, ADXR’s lag may become more obvious.
How to interpret ADXR values
ADXR values are usually used to judge trend strength rather than trend direction. The higher the value, the more obvious the market’s trend strength. The lower the value, the more likely the market may be in a range-bound, consolidating or directionally unclear state. In common technical analysis practice, 20 and 25 are often used as observation thresholds, but these thresholds are not fixed rules.

Common value ranges
When ADXR is below 20, it usually indicates weak trend strength, and the market is more likely to be in a range-bound or low-momentum state.
When ADXR is around 20 to 25, it is usually a transition zone and requires further judgement using price structure and directional indicators.
When ADXR is above 25, it usually indicates that trend strength is becoming more obvious, although trend direction still needs to be judged.
When ADXR continues to rise, it indicates that trend strength is increasing; when ADXR continues to fall, it indicates that trend strength is weakening.
Value thresholds should not be used mechanically
The effective ADXR threshold may differ across markets, timeframes and volatility environments. Forex, indices, commodities and individual stocks do not have identical volatility structures, and the meaning of values on daily, hourly and minute charts cannot be fully equated. Therefore, thresholds should be calibrated through historical review and strategy testing.
First confirm the historical volatility characteristics of the trading instrument.
Then observe the common ADXR range of that instrument during trending markets.
Next, observe whether ADXR often falls below a certain level during range-bound markets.
Finally, include the threshold in fixed strategy rules rather than adjusting it temporarily during trading.
Meaning of ADX and ADXR crossover signals
ADX is more sensitive than ADXR, so crossovers between the two lines can be used to observe whether changes in trend strength are accelerating or weakening. When ADX crosses above ADXR, it usually indicates that current trend strength is increasing relative to past levels. When ADX crosses below ADXR, it usually indicates that current trend strength is weakening relative to past levels.
A reasonable interpretation of a golden cross
A so-called golden cross refers to ADX crossing above ADXR from below. This signal usually indicates that recent trend strength has increased relatively quickly, and the market may be shifting from a low-momentum state to a high-momentum state. However, because neither ADX nor ADXR judges direction, the golden cross itself cannot be directly equated with a buy signal.
If ADX crosses above ADXR while +DI is above -DI, the upward direction may have a stronger advantage.
If ADX crosses above ADXR while -DI is above +DI, the downward direction may have a stronger advantage.
If ADX crosses above ADXR but price remains within a consolidation range, the signal quality requires further verification.
A reasonable interpretation of a death cross
A so-called death cross refers to ADX falling below ADXR from above. This signal usually indicates that trend strength is weakening, and the existing trend may be entering a phase of deterioration, consolidation or reverse fluctuation. However, this signal also cannot be directly equated with a sell or close-position instruction.
If a death cross occurs after a long-term rise, attention should be paid to weakening trend momentum.
If a death cross occurs after a long-term decline, it may indicate that the strength of the downtrend is weakening.
If a death cross occurs in a low-level consolidation area, its practical reference value may be limited.
The ADXR indicator needs to be used with directional tools
The most common misuse of ADXR comes from the fact that it measures trend strength but not direction. When trend strength rises, prices may be in an uptrend or a downtrend. Directly inferring that one should go long or short simply because ADXR has risen is a misunderstanding of the indicator’s meaning.
Common ways to combine it with other tools
Use it with +DI and -DI to judge bullish or bearish direction, avoiding the misinterpretation of a strong trend as a one-way opportunity.
Use it with moving averages to observe whether price is above or below the moving average system.
Use it with support and resistance to judge whether trend signals occur at key positions.
Use it with volume or volatility indicators to judge whether the trend is supported by market participation.
A more complete observation process
First use price structure to judge whether the market is in an uptrend, downtrend or sideways range.
Then use +DI and -DI to judge which side of directional movement is dominant.
Next, use ADX to observe whether trend strength is beginning to change.
Finally, use ADXR to confirm whether changes in trend strength have continuity.
The advantage of this process is clear division of function: price structure judges position, +DI and -DI judge direction, ADX observes changes in strength, and ADXR filters short-term noise. If these four types of signals contradict one another, the signal weight should be reduced rather than forcing a single explanation.
Parameter settings and timeframe selection
A common ADXR parameter is 14 periods, which is related to the traditional setting of Wilder’s Directional Movement System. However, 14 periods is not the best parameter for every market. The shorter the parameter, the more sensitive the indicator becomes, but noise may also increase. The longer the parameter, the smoother the indicator becomes, but signal confirmation will also be later.
Impact of different parameters
Shorter parameters may be more suitable for short-period observation, but they can increase false signals.
Longer parameters may be more suitable for medium- and long-term trend confirmation, but they increase lag.
High-volatility instruments may require longer periods to filter noise.
For low-volatility instruments, using an excessively long period may make signals too slow.
Basic method for parameter testing
Select a fixed market and fixed timeframe, and avoid arbitrary comparison across multiple instruments.
Use historical data to test signal frequency, win rate, profit-loss ratio and maximum drawdown under different parameters.
Distinguish between trending markets and range-bound markets, and observe parameter stability under different market conditions.
Include assumptions for trading costs, slippage and overnight risk to avoid overly idealised results.
Parameter optimisation should not pursue the highest return in historical data. Instead, it should focus on whether the rules are stable, easy to execute, able to withstand consecutive losses, and consistent with the trader’s risk tolerance.

Two types of risk most easily overlooked when using ADXR
Lag risk: because ADXR is smoothed, it may confirm late in the early stage of a trend and may also respond slowly in the late stage of a trend.
Direction-missing risk: ADXR only measures trend strength and does not judge bullish or bearish direction, so it must be used with directional tools.

Questions related to the ADXR indicator
What is the common parameter for the ADXR indicator?
The common ADXR parameter is 14 periods. This parameter is widely used, but it is not a fixed standard. Under different instruments, timeframes and volatility environments, parameter effectiveness may vary, and it usually needs to be calibrated through historical backtesting and review results.
Is the ADXR indicator suitable for short-term trading?
ADXR is a relatively slow trend strength indicator and is more suitable for trend confirmation and signal filtering. If short-term trading uses ADXR, it usually needs to refer at the same time to the more sensitive ADX, +DI, -DI, price structure and volume changes. Otherwise, early trend changes may easily be missed.
Can the ADXR indicator be used on its own?
ADXR is not suitable for standalone use. It only measures trend strength and does not judge trend direction. If ADXR is above 25, it only indicates that trend strength is relatively more obvious. Direction still needs to be judged together with +DI, -DI, moving averages, support and resistance, and price structure.
Does ADX crossing above ADXR always represent a buy signal?
Not necessarily. ADX crossing above ADXR usually indicates that trend strength is increasing, but the trend direction may be upward or downward. The crossover signal has higher reference value only when directional indicators, price structure and risk control conditions all support it.
Does ADXR above 25 mean that the trend will definitely continue?
Not necessarily. ADXR above 25 usually indicates relatively clear trend strength, but the trend may already be in its middle or later stage. If price divergence appears, volume declines or a key level is lost, the trend may still weaken or reverse.
